What are the typical costs for indoor vs. outdoor boat storage in Peoria, IL?

In Peoria, IL, storage costs vary based on type and boat size. Outdoor uncovered storage is the most affordable, typically ranging from $40 to $80 per month for average-sized boats. Outdoor covered storage (canopies or roofed spaces) usually costs between $80 and $150 monthly. Fully enclosed, climate-controlled indoor storage is the premium option, often ranging from $150 to $300+ per month, especially for larger vessels. Prices can fluctuate seasonally, with higher demand and rates in spring and summer. Facilities near the Illinois River or Peoria Lake may command a slight premium for convenience.

How should I prepare my boat for winter storage given Peoria's climate?

Given Peoria's cold winters with average lows in the teens, proper winterization is critical. This includes: thoroughly flushing and draining the engine and water systems to prevent freeze damage, adding fuel stabilizer and filling the tank to reduce condensation, removing the battery for indoor charging, and cleaning and covering the boat to protect it from moisture and pests. Many storage facilities in Peoria offer winterization services, but scheduling early (by October) is advised due to high demand. Indoor, climate-controlled storage is highly recommended to mitigate extreme temperature swings and humidity.

Are there storage facilities in Peoria that offer direct water access or in/out service?

Yes, several storage facilities in the Peoria area offer 'in-and-out' or 'launch service' for convenience. These are often located near marinas on the Illinois River or Peoria Lake, such as those in East Peoria or Creve Coeur. This service typically involves the facility moving your boat from its storage spot to a launch ramp or lift for you, sometimes for an additional fee. Fully marina-based storage with direct slip access is less common for long-term dry storage but may be available seasonally. It's best to inquire directly with facilities about their specific water access services and any associated costs.

What security features should I look for in a Peoria boat storage facility?

Prioritize facilities with 24/7 video surveillance, gated access with personalized entry codes, and well-lit premises. Many reputable facilities in Peoria also have on-site managers or regular patrols. For indoor storage, look for individual alarmed units or a secure building with limited access. Given Peoria's mix of urban and suburban areas, checking the facility's specific neighborhood and asking about their insurance requirements for stored boats is also a good practice. Some facilities near more industrial or remote areas may offer enhanced perimeter fencing or motion-sensor lighting.

How far in advance do I need to reserve storage in Peoria, and are contracts seasonal or month-to-month?

For peak season (April-September), it's advisable to reserve a spot 1-2 months in advance, especially for covered or indoor storage. Many facilities offer both seasonal (e.g., 6-month) and month-to-month contracts. Month-to-month provides flexibility but may come at a higher rate and less guarantee of space. Seasonal contracts often lock in a rate and ensure your spot for the boating season. For winter storage, start inquiring by late summer, as indoor spaces fill quickly after the boating season ends. Always clarify the notice period required for vacating and any fees for early termination.

Finding the Perfect Covered Boat Storage in Peoria, IL: A Local's Guide

As a Peoria boat owner, you know the joy of cruising the Illinois River or spending a day on Upper Peoria Lake. But when the season winds down, or you need a secure spot between adventures, finding reliable covered boat storage near you becomes a top priority. The right storage solution protects your investment from our Midwest weather and gives you peace of mind. Let's navigate the key factors for choosing covered storage in the Peoria area.

First, understand why 'covered' is crucial for our region. While indoor storage offers maximum protection, a quality covered option—typically a roofed, open-sided structure—provides an excellent middle ground. It shields your boat from the most damaging elements: harsh summer sun that fades gel coats and cracks vinyl, and heavy winter snow loads that can stress covers and frames. It also keeps rain, hail, and most bird droppings off your boat, significantly reducing cleaning and maintenance time. For many Peorians, this balance of protection and affordability makes covered storage a smart choice.

When searching for 'covered boat storage near me' in Peoria, IL, consider location relative to your home and preferred boat ramps. Facilities near the Illinois River, like those in East Peoria or along Route 24, offer quick access to the water. Check the specific features: Is the lot well-lit and fenced with gated access? What are the hours for entry? Good security is non-negotiable. Also, inquire about the roof structure's integrity and the spacing between boats to prevent accidental damage.

Our seasonal changes demand preparation. Before storing your boat for winter, even under cover, complete a thorough winterization. This includes stabilizing fuel, fogging the engine, and draining all water systems to prevent freeze damage—a critical step given our freezing temperatures. A covered space will keep snow off, but you should still use a quality, breathable boat cover for added dust and pest protection. For summer storage, ensure your chosen spot has good airflow to prevent mold and mildew in our humid river valley climate.

Take the time to visit a few local facilities. Peoria has several reputable storage providers offering covered options. Look for clean, organized properties and talk to the managers. Ask about contract flexibility, insurance requirements, and if they offer any additional services like battery charging or check-ups. Reading local reviews can offer insights into customer service and reliability.
